The Florida Association of Criminal Defense Lawyers (FACDL) recently hosted “Sips & Suits” events across the state, bringing together criminal defense lawyers for some networking while giving back to their communities.
These events aimed to replenish Public Defenders’ trial clothes closets by collecting professional attire for their clients in need during those proceedings.
Chapters from across Florida — including Broward County, Northeast Florida (Jacksonville), St. Johns County, Palm Beach County, Lee County, Central Florida, and St. Lucie County — simultaneously held events and collecting suits, dress shirts, and accessories to help ensure that clients have access to appropriate courtroom attire. The collected clothing will be donated directly to local PD offices, where they will be available for individuals who may not otherwise have access to professional clothing for court appearances.
Suits“Many of us started our careers as public defenders and know the struggle of finding appropriate trial clothes for our clients,” said FACDL President Jason B. Blank. “Everyone deserves the dignity of presenting themselves professionally in court, and this initiative helps ensure that lack of resources doesn’t stand in the way of that.”
Blank says he hopes to expand and make these events recurring annually so FACDL can continue its support of Florida’s public defenders.
